R.L. Lindsey, 60, resident of this community for the past 16 years and an employee of the Phillips Petroleum company for 15 years, died at his residence, 290 C avenue, Phillips, at 2:30 p.m. Monday.

Lindsey retired approximately one year ago, due to ill health. He was a charter member of the Phillips Methodist church and assisted in the laying of the cornerstone of the new Phillips Methodist church which has just been completed.

Survivors include his wife, Mrs. May Spangler Lindsey; two sons, Earl of Borger and Wesley of Houston; four daughters, Mrs. Leona Bullard of Borger, Mrs. Jewel Eller of Fontata, Cal., Mrs. Bernice Steele, Los Angeles, Cal., and Mrs. Willa May Seymour of Phillips; two sisters, Mrs. Walter Mitchell of Wister, Okla., and Mrs. Mattie Cowan, Howe, Okla.; ten grandchildren; and one great grandchild.

Funeral services will be conducted at the Phillips Methodist church at 2:30 p.m. Wednesday with the pastor, the Rev. J.H. Crawford officiating. Interment in Highland Park cemetery will be under the direction of Blackburn-Shaw-Brown funeral home.

(Published in Borger News Herald, January 28, 1947)

Mrs Lindsey Dies; Rites Wednesday

Funeral services for Mrs. Pearl Mae Lindsey, 76, of 1704 Boyd, are scheduled at 2 p.m. Wednesday from Phillips Methodist Church.

Officiating at the final rites will be the Rev. Rollo Davidson, pastor. He will be assisted by the Rev. Gus Bogan of Central Baptist Church, and the Rev. Wesley Daniel of Spearman.

Interment will be in Highland Park Cemetery, where her husband was buried in 1947.

Mrs. Lindsey was a pioneer of this area, residing in Phillips and Borger for 36 years. She was a member of the Methodist Church. She died at 1 p.m. Monday in Magic Plains Nursing Home.

Surviving are two sons, Earl Lindsey, 1225 Lindsey, Wesley Lindsey of Overton; four daughters, Mrs. A.A. Bullard, 1704 Boyd, Mrs. Bernece Steel of Borger, Mrs. Jewel Wooten, Richland, Wash., Mrs. Willa Mae Seymour, Spearman; sister, Mrs. Ella Niblett, Mansfield, Ark.

Also 16 grandchildren, 28 great-grandchildren, and one great-great-grandchild.

Casketbearers are Tom Carper, Carl Eklund, J.D. Edmondson, Floyd McSpadden, Ellis Tisdale L.A. Tabler.

(Published in Borger News-Herald, Borger, Texas, Vol. 40 - No. 84, Tuesday, March 1, 1966, Page 1)
